免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

app开发网页壁纸

网页壁纸是一种可以在网页背景上展示图片或图案的装饰性元素。它可以为网页增添美感和个性化,提升用户体验。在开发一个具有壁纸功能的网页应用时,我们需要理解壁纸的原理和实现方式。

壁纸原理:

网页壁纸的原理是通过CSS样式来控制背景图片的显示。我们可以使用CSS的background属性来设置壁纸图片,具体的样式设置包括背景图片的路径、重复方式、位置以及尺寸等。

实现方式:

1. 使用内联样式:

在HTML标签的style属性中直接设置背景图片的样式,例如:

```html

```

这种方式适用于简单的网页,但在大型网站中不建议使用,因为样式混乱且不易维护。

2. 使用内部样式表:

在HTML文档的head标签中添加style标签,将壁纸的样式写入其中,例如:

```html

```

这种方式可以将样式集中管理,但对于多个页面需要应用相同壁纸的情况,需要在每个页面中都添加相同的样式。

3. 使用外部样式表:

将壁纸的样式写入一个独立的CSS文件中,例如:

```css

body {

background-image: url('wallpaper.jpg');

background-repeat: no-repeat;

background-size: cover;

}

```

然后在HTML文档的head标签中引入该CSS文件,例如:

```html

```

这种方式可以实现壁纸样式的复用,只需要在需要应用壁纸的页面中引入该外部样式表即可。

4. 使用JavaScript:

通过JavaScript动态地修改网页的背景图片样式,例如:

```javascript

document.body.style.backgroundImage = "url('wallpaper.jpg')";

document.body.style.backgroundRepeat = "no-repeat";

document.body.style.backgroundSize = "cover";

```

这种方式可以在网页加载完成后通过脚本来设置壁纸,实现更多的交互效果和动态变化。

总结:

开发一个具有壁纸功能的网页应用,可以通过CSS样式或JavaScript脚本来控制背景图片的显示。通过选择合适的方式,我们可以实现壁纸样式的设置和管理,提升网页的美观度和用户体验。


相关知识:
山东智慧园区app开发团队
山东智慧园区app开发团队是由一群高端技术人才组成的,他们有着丰富的移动应用开发经验和深厚的技术功底。这个团队的成员们都来自于各个领域的专业人才,他们都有着丰富的实践经验和深厚的技术功底。这个团队主要的工作是开发智慧园区app,这个应用程序是一个集信息服务
2024-01-10
e4a开发app对比java
E4A是一种用于开发移动应用程序的集成开发环境(IDE),它专注于Android平台的应用开发。与之相比,Java是一种通用编程语言,可以用于开发各种类型的应用程序,包括移动应用程序。下面将从原理和详细介绍两个方面比较E4A开发app和Java开发app。
2023-07-14
app项目开发方式及搭建
APP项目开发是一门复杂的技术领域,涉及到多个方面的知识和技能。在本文中,我将向您介绍一种常用的APP项目开发方式及搭建,希望对您有所帮助。一、原理介绍:APP(Application,即应用程序)是一种可以在手机、平板电脑等移动设备上运行的软件。APP项
2023-07-14
app开发选择考什么研究生
在选择研究生专业时,如果你有兴趣从事app开发相关的工作,可以考虑以下几个方向进行研究生的选择:计算机科学与技术、软件工程、人机交互等专业。1. 计算机科学与技术:这是一个较为广泛的专业方向,涉及到计算机科学的各个方面,包括算法、数据结构、编程语言、操作系
2023-06-29
app前端开发专用页面展示样机
App前端开发专用页面展示样机是一种用于展示和演示App前端开发页面的工具。它可以帮助开发人员更直观地了解和调试页面的布局、样式和交互效果,提高开发效率和用户体验。一、样机的原理样机的原理是通过模拟App前端页面的布局和交互效果,使开发人员能够在开发阶段更
2023-06-29
app开发 图像识别
图像识别指的是利用计算机视觉技术对数字图像进行自动识别的过程。它是人工智能领域中的一个重要研究方向,具有广泛应用价值。在移动应用开发中,图像识别技术已经被广泛应用于人脸识别、物体识别、扫描二维码等场景。下面,我们将从原理和技术层面详细介绍图像识别。一、图像
2023-05-06